Anonymous type serialization returns empty result

Mar 17, 2014 at 12:12 PM
Should this be the case? I only get "{}" returned.

The codeproject page says that support for Anonymous types has been added.
Mar 17, 2014 at 12:20 PM
Just realised that I added the following before the serialization: fastJSON.JSON.Instance.Parameters.UseExtensions = false;

This is the cause for the empty result. But the support for Anonymous types isn't really what I expected, here's an example:
var fastJson = fastJSON.JSON.Instance.ToJSON(new { test = "1",test1 = 2,test2 = '3' });
    "$types": {
        "<>f__AnonymousType0`3[[System.String, mscorlib,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089],[System.Int32, mscorlib,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089],[System.Char, mscorlib, Version=, Culture=neutral, PublicKeyToken=b77a5c561934e089]], ConsoleApplication1, Version=, Culture=neutral, PublicKeyToken=null": "1"
    "$type": "1"